This might be helpful to all military spouses who are filing from Germany. So I filed my I-751 last August 2008 from Germany. I got the ASC notice a month after filing. And then I did not hear from them for a long time until April of this year. I got a notice that I needed to re-submit a new set of fingerprint cards (FD-258) because the first set that I sent got ruined/smudged for some reason. And so I did.

We are moving back to the States next month. My one-year extension letter is almost expired. I was already losing hope that my case was forgotten. I have called USCIS so many times. And they did help me out too. The Immigration officer contacted me through e-mail and updated me on my case.

And just recently, I went to check my mailbox and then I see a letter from the USCIS. My hands were shaking as I opened & tore the envelope! And to my surprise - it's an APPROVAL LETTER! I could not believe my eyes! I was jumping up and down and hugged my hubby who was watching me go crazy! It feels so good!

So, to all of you out there who are waiting on USCIS. Do not lose hope! It's true that each case is handled differently. The best of luck to everyone here.
